It seems that even John Cena, the invisible man himself, has reacted to Drake’s nudes being leaked earlier this week after the viral clip found its way onto the professional wrestler’s timeline.

An X-rated video, allegedly of the Canadian rapper, started appearing on X (formerly Twitter) on Monday 5 February 2024 and quickly spread like wildfire online.

For those of you who were lucky enough not to casually stumble upon the clip, it showed a male who resembles Drake undressed on his bottom half and filming himself in a mirror on what is believed to be a private jet.

While the rapper hasn’t publicly commented directly about the leak, he did respond to Kick streamer Adin Ross with several laughing emojis when told he had a “missile.”

Despite not having full confirmation, many people are certain that the person in the video is in fact Drake—and apparently, that includes Cena, who couldn’t help but react to what he saw in a hilarious Instagram post.

In his uncaptioned post on his Instagram, the WWE star posted a picture of the meme ‘Drake the Snake’. The image shows the rapper’s face edited onto the body of legendary wrestler Jake ‘the Snake’ Roberts who is holding his infamous pet python on his shoulders.

It’s safe to say that it didn’t take netizens long to clock what the photo was referencing and that many of them were extremely amused at the fact that Cena had decided to post it.

“You WILD for this, invisible man!” one person commented while another said: “NO WAY JOHN CENA DID THIS.” Another netizen wrote: “BRUH… THIS CANNOT BE REAL.”

Meanwhile on his own Instagram, some think that Drake made a subtle reference to the leak by posting a private jet photo on his stories, taken from the plane’s cockpit. The ‘One Dance’ singer owns a Boeing 767 plane that he has allegedly dubbed ‘Air Drake’.
